SAP HANA是否逐步淘汰SAP BI

时间:2015-08-09 11:16:38

标签: sap hana

  1. HANA能否将SAP BI中的所有数据存储在HANA“内存中”?
  2. 由于现在和未来Datawarehouse和数据库工具的性质存在差异,是否有某些BI工具仅在SAP BI中可用且在SAP HANA中不可用?如果是,那是什么?
  3. SAP BI开发人员如何使用HANA?他是否在SAP BI上编写HANA Sql脚本以及用于BI自定义的ABAP代码?

2 个答案:

答案 0 :(得分:0)

ad 1)是的它可以,但它没有(可以使用动态分层和内存位移)。

ad 2)数据仓库和DBMS是两回事,因此存在很多差异。如果您的问题更多地针对SAP HANA是否可以并且将很快取代SAP BW,我推荐以下博客文章:

ad 3)是的,就是这样。例如,专家例程通常可以用SQLScript编写脚本,从而避免HANA服务器和SAP BW应用程序服务器之间的数据传输。

答案 1 :(得分:0)

  

HANA可以将SAP BI承载的所有数据存储在HANA中的“内存中”吗?

是的,它可以存储SAP BI携带的所有数据。通常,BI将有两个数据库,默认情况下,第一个数据库是在安装过程中默认安装的(可以是任何数据库,例如DB2,MS SQL Server。如果要将数据保留为HANA,则必须手动选择它,而HANA DB必须进行物理安装)。这将用于审核或运行BI系统。

其他数据库或第二个数据库是实际数据所在的位置,而我们需要以该数据库为源在BI中进行报告。

  

由于现在和将来数据仓库和数据库工具的性质存在体系结构差异,是否存在某些仅在SAP BI中可用而在SAP HANA中不可用的BI工具?如果是,那是什么?

HANA实际上是一个数据库,而BI是一些具有各种风格的报告工具,例如Webi,Crystal。 如果我们只想将HANA DB与其他工具(您可以连接诸如MS Excel之类的工具)连接,则BI和HANA之间需要连接器。

  

SAP BI开发人员如何使用HANA?他是否在SAP BI上编写了HANA Sql脚本以及用于BI自定义的ABAP代码?

BI开发人员将仅使用BI工具以及BI报告工具中提供的所有功能,而编写SQL脚本和HANA ABAP代码则可以在后端数据库级别编写,具体取决于顾问HANA的要求。开发人员,其职责是在后端级别构建模型,并使它们可用于与BI集成,并允许HANA模型引入BI报告工具以进行报告。